LG c5 65" eye strain by [deleted] in LGOLED

[–]GroundbreakingTwo375 1 point2 points  (0 children)

If you’re playing on Game Mode put color temperature to 40, and for everything else use Filmmaker mode, other modes with their cold white points are extremely blue which is very harsh on the eyes, and also this temperature is the correct one anyways.

Is it possible through the service menu to copy the colors applied to Dynamic mode to other modes? by heyheyheycraaazytaxi in S95B

[–]GroundbreakingTwo375 -1 points0 points  (0 children)

Dynamic mode gets dimming because it’s pushing the colors and brightness so much, so if you do that to the other modes that will happen too However you can use the service menu to disable the dimming but be warned that it might void your warranty and increases the chance of burn in
